The oven safety devices

Safety thermostat

To prevent dangerous overheating (through incorrect use of the appliance or defective components), the oven is fitted with a safety thermostat,whichinterruptsthepowersupply.The oven switches back on again automatically, when the temperature drops.

Shouldthesafetythermostattriggerduetoincorrect useoftheappliance,itisenoughtoremedytheerror aftertheovenhascooleddown;ifontheotherhand, the thermostat triggers because of a defective component, please contact the local customer service.

The cooling fan

The cooling fan is designed to cool the oven and the control panel. The fan switches on automatically after a few minutes of cooking. Warm air is blown out through the aperture near the oven door handle. When the oven is switched off, the fan may run on after the oven is switched off to keep the controls cool. This is quite normal.

The action of the cooling fan will depend on how long the oven has been used and at what temperature. It may not switch in at all at lower temperature settings nor run on where the oven has only been used for a short time.
